Shipments of PDO’s recently announced CarFM transmitter and charger for iPod and iPhone have been halted due to a patent dispute with Belkin. iLounge reader Dale Reeck reports that following his pre-order of the CarFM, he noticed the item had disappeared from PDO’s website. When he inquired about the situation, PDO responded: “We actually have the CarFM in the warehouse, but Belkin has claimed that the CarFM infringes on one of their patents, so we can not ship them out and had to remove it from our website temporarily while we negotiate a settlement. We’ll make an announcement to all who have pre-ordered within the next few days as we get some clarity on this issue. We hope to get this matter resolved quickly.” [Thanks, Dale]
